4,295,040,880 (four billion two hundred ninety-five million forty thousand eight hundred eighty) is an even 10-digit number. It is a composite number with 80 divisors, and factors as 2⁴ × 5 × 13 × 199 × 20,753. Its proper divisors sum to 6,513,642,320, more than the number itself, making it an abundant number.
